ZKX's LAB

如何实现连接池 资源池的实现原理

2021-04-25知识6

蜘蛛池的原理? 蜘蛛池的原理,蜘蛛池的原理是什么?其实蜘蛛池的技术并不难,难点在于大量的域名,服务器资源,以及维护成本。蜘蛛池就是一堆由域名组成的站群,在每个站点下都生成海量。

浅谈数据库连接池原理及实现 试读结束,如需阅读或下载,请点击购买>;原发布者:龙源期刊网【摘要】本文探讨了数据库连接池的原理,并给出了一个在Tomcat服务器上配置了数据库连接池的实例。【关键词】数据库连接池Jsp Tomcat服务器1引言在实际开发中,特别是在Web应用中,如果JSP使用JDBC直接访问数据库中的数据,每一次数据访问请求都必须经历建立数据库连接、打开数据库、存取数据和关闭数据库连接等步骤,而连接并打开数据库是一件既消耗系统内存又耗费时间的工作,而且如果频繁执行这些数据库操作,势必占用很多系统资源,系统的性能必然会急剧下降,甚至会导致系统崩溃。数据库连接池技术[1]是解决这个问题最常用的方法。2数据库连接池实现原理为了解决消耗系统资源问题,可以事先先创建一定数量的连接放入连接池中提供给用户使用,用户使用完后把连接返回连接池。2.1创建连接池首先要创建一个静态的连接池。这里的“静态”是指池中的连接是在系统初始化时就分配好的,并且不随意关闭。Java提供了很多容器类可用来构建连接池,例如Stack,Vector等。在系统初始化时,根据配置创建连接并放置在连接池中,以后所使用的连接都是从该连接池中获取的,这样就可以避免连接随意建立、关闭造成的系统浪费。

jdbc连接池的工作原理是怎么样的 简单描述把,就是建立一个类似于Queue这样的集合对象,接着创建一定数量的Connection对象,下一步就是将这个Connection对象存入到Queue,有应用需要调用的时候就从Queue中。

#资源池的实现原理

qrcode
访问手机版